Output c23c5cd72789a890d8564fe30e62399ee62b1dfd5ea22a29af07ac40189376e4:2

value
58310
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c9ff7bcf6f619956efe2352f7be26ab37b58556479c3995ec0a96fb0a81464aa
address
bc1pe8lhhnm0vxv4dmlzx5hhhcn2kda4s4ty08pejhkq49hmp2q5vj4qz25vhw
transaction
c23c5cd72789a890d8564fe30e62399ee62b1dfd5ea22a29af07ac40189376e4
confirmations
74351
spent
true